I was going to bring you in on the problem of there being too few people. In the Scottish Parliament, between a quarter and a third of 成人快手 are members of the Government so, if the Scottish Parliament pursued the same ratio that the Senedd is introducing, we would need to have 175 成人快手. I am keen to get your view on the order in which we should look at things. Should we say, 鈥淭here are 129 成人快手, so how big should committees be?鈥 or, 鈥淭his is how big committees must be in order to be effective, so this is how many 成人快手 there should be鈥?
